Quick Fixes For The E1 Error
To fix the e1 error on your air fryer, start by checking the power supply and connections. Ensure everything is properly plugged and connected. If the error persists, try resetting the air fryer. Refer to the user manual for instructions on how to reset your specific model.
Another possible fix is to clear any obstructions or debris in the fryer’s components. Check for any clogs or blockages that could be causing the error. Clean the fryer thoroughly, removing any food particles or residue. By following these quick fixes, you should be able to resolve the e1 error and continue enjoying your air fryer’s delicious dishes.
Advanced Troubleshooting Steps
Air fryer e1 error can be fixed by following these advanced troubleshooting steps. Inspect the heating element to ensure it is functioning properly. Check the temperature sensor for any malfunction or damage. Examine the control board to identify any loose connections or faulty components.
Proper inspection and troubleshooting of these elements can help resolve the e1 error in your air fryer. Maintenance Tips To Prevent The E1 Error
Regular cleaning and inspection are essential to prevent the e1 error in your air fryer. Cleaning the removable parts, such as the basket and tray, should be done regularly to avoid any buildup that could cause the error. Inspecting the heating element and fan for any dirt or debris is also important.
Another maintenance tip is to ensure a proper power supply. Before using the air fryer, check that the power source is reliable and stable. Overloading the air fryer with too much food can also trigger the e1 error. Be mindful of the maximum capacity and avoid exceeding it.

What Is E1 Error On Air Fryer?
The e1 error on an air fryer indicates a problem with the temperature sensor. It means that the sensor is not functioning properly or has detected an error. To fix this issue, you can try resetting the air fryer by unplugging it and plugging it back in after a few minutes.
If the error persists, you may need to contact the manufacturer or consult the user manual for further troubleshooting steps. How Do I Reset My Air Fryer?
To reset your air fryer, follow these steps. First, unplug the fryer from the power source. Wait for it to cool down completely. Next, locate the reset button on the appliance. Press and hold the button for about 5 seconds.
Release the button once the fryer resets. After that, plug it back into the power source and turn it on. Make sure the settings are back to the default or desired settings. That’s it! Your air fryer is now reset and ready to use.
Remember to consult the instruction manual for specific reset instructions, as they may vary depending on the brand and model of your air fryer.
